Output 23e1718931aa2ea8a924e3654d9aa6aa8878c10e5bd4a5e72cc95bb5963a7a8b:0

value
29893421710
script pubkey
OP_0 OP_PUSHBYTES_20 abf21f3372c9ee426e35a062627e1cfd373298f3
address
ltc1q40ep7vmje8hyym345p3xylsul5mn9x8nf607a2
transaction
23e1718931aa2ea8a924e3654d9aa6aa8878c10e5bd4a5e72cc95bb5963a7a8b
spent
true